The Department of Linguistics at New York University Web29 de sept. de 2015 · Myth 2: Vocal fry is an affectation observed exclusively among young women. Nope. Ann Heppermann, producer of Slate’s Culture Gabfest, put together a super-cut of creaky male voices called “The Vocal Fry Guys.”. On This American Life, Ira Glass pointed out that his voice creaks on the show—dozens of times per episode. The Corpus of Linguistic Acceptability (CoLA) in its full form consists of 10657 sentences from 23 linguistics publications, expertly annotated for acceptability (grammaticality) by their original authors.
